
World’s First Manned Electric Multicopter Takes Flight
Why settle for one giant propeller when you can have 16, sharply whirling small ones? Seated atop what looks to be an exercise ball, physicist and mechanical engineer Thomas Senkel recently became the first man to pilot an electric powered multicopter.
He took his 16-propeller, e-volo multicopter for a 1-and-a-half minute test flight in southwest Germany.
